Claude AI를 활용한 대규모 프로젝트를 위한 단독 개발자의 2단계 프롬프팅 방법

워크플로우 구조
개발자는 두 가지 별도의 Claude 도구를 엄격하게 분리하여 사용합니다: Claude Chat은 설계자 역할을 하여 모든 프롬프트를 설계하고, Claude Code는 빌더 역할을 하여 해당 프롬프트를 실행합니다. 개발자는 Code가 자체 작업을 설계할 때 발생한 숨겨진 품질 문제, 건너뛴 테스트, 기능에 대한 거짓 주장 등의 문제를 경험한 후 이러한 역할을 절대 혼용하지 않는다고 강조합니다.
두 단계 프롬프트 방법
Claude Code로 보내는 모든 프롬프트는 두 단계를 거칩니다:
- 1단계: Claude Chat은 도메인 전문가 역할을 하여 프롬프트 내용을 작성합니다 - 무엇이, 어떤 순서로, 어떤 제약 조건으로 이루어져야 하는지를 명시합니다.
- 2단계: Claude Chat은 "AI 신뢰성 엔지니어"로서 프롬프트를 재작성하며, 작업에 대한 구체적인 실패 모드를 식별하고 완화책을 내장합니다. 여기에는 인쇄된 증명(단순히 "테스트 통과"가 아닌)이 필요한 검증 게이트, 단축키 방지 규칙, 롤백 계획, 일괄 작업 전 단일 파일 작업, 편집 후 재읽기 요구사항, 수정 전 백업 게이트 등이 포함됩니다.
인계 과정
Claude Chat이 Claude Code와 직접 대화할 수 없기 때문에, 개발자는 프롬프트를 인계 폴더에 복사하고 Code에 붙여넣습니다. 이 마찰은 이를 건너뛰는 위험에 비해 필요하다고 여겨집니다.
핵심 규칙
- 하나의 프롬프트는 하나의 목표와 동일 - 작업을 묶지 않음
- 모든 프롬프트는 Code가 채택해야 할 정확한 역할을 지정하며, "시니어 개발자"와 같은 일반적인 역할이 아닌 구체적인 전문성 조합을 명시
- 기억에서 상태를 가정하지 않음 - 실제 파일에 대해 검증
- Code는 모든 세션 시작 시 프로젝트의 CLAUDE.md 파일을 읽어 전체 맥락 파악
- Chat은 해결책을 제안하기 전에 진단 질문을 함
- 대화 중에 범위가 확장되면, Chat은 통합할지 연기할지 확인
- 프롬프트에 커밋 지시사항을 포함하지 않음 - 대신 "작업이 검증되면 커밋 체크포인트를 제안하세요" 사용
- 모든 프롬프트는 파일 인계 체크리스트로 끝남
- 속도보다는 항상 주의를 기울임
사전 프롬프트 질문
어떤 프롬프트를 작성하기 전에, 개발자는 Claude에게 세 가지 질문에 답하도록 강제합니다:
- 이 특정 작업에 이상적인 특성을 가진 최적의 역할은 무엇인가요?
- 이 작업에 대한 모든 가능한 실패 모드는 무엇이며, 각각을 어떻게 완화하나요?
- 나는 최대 능력을 발휘하고 있나요, 아니면 서두르고 있나요?
이 방법이 효과적인 이유
개발자는 Claude가 훌륭한 실행자가 될 수 있지만, 신뢰할 수 없는 자기 감독자가 될 수 있다는 것을 발견했습니다. Code가 자체 프롬프트를 설계할 때는 품질보다 완료를 최적화합니다. Chat이 내장된 실패 방지 기능으로 프롬프트를 설계할 때는 Code가 일관되게 결과를 제공합니다. 이 과정의 추가적인 마찰은 버그가 아닌 기능으로 간주됩니다.
📖 전체 원문 읽기: r/ClaudeAI
👀 See Also

로컬 LLM 추론을 위한 Mac Mini M4 Pro 대 Mac Studio M4 Max – 주요 고려사항
한 개발자가 Gemma 4와 Qwen을 사용한 로컬 추론을 위해 Mac Mini M4 Pro(12코어 CPU/16코어 GPU, 273GB/s)와 Mac Studio M4 Max(16코어 CPU/40코어 GPU, 546GB/s)를 비교합니다. 둘 다 64GB/1TB 사양입니다. 핵심 질문: 대역폭 향상이 600달러 가치가 있을까요?

Claude 코드 프로젝트를 CLAUDE.md, Skills, MCP로 구조화하기
한 개발자가 Claude Code에 대한 워크플로우 개선 방법을 공유했습니다. 계획 모드로 시작하기, 프로젝트 메모리를 위한 CLAUDE.md 파일 유지, 반복 작업에 재사용 가능한 스킬 생성, 외부 도구 연결을 위한 MCP 사용 등이 포함됩니다.

llama-server Web UI에서 MCP 서버 설정하기: 실용 가이드
레딧 사용자가 llama-server 웹 UI에서 MCP 서버를 구성하는 구체적인 단계를 공유했습니다. 여기에는 uv 설치, 서버 정의가 포함된 config.json 파일 생성, mcp-proxy 실행, 적절한 통합을 위한 URL 수정 등이 포함됩니다.

지속적인 OpenClaw 에이전트 컨텍스트를 위한 3계층 메모리 아키텍처
한 개발자가 에이전트가 컨텍스트 없이 각 세션을 시작하는 것을 방지하기 위해 OpenClaw의 인프라 위에 3계층 메모리 시스템을 구축했습니다. 이 아키텍처에는 매 턴마다 주입되는 L1 작업공간 파일, L2 의미론적 메모리 검색, 필요 시 열리는 L3 참조 문서가 포함됩니다.